about summary refs log tree commit diff
path: root/src/test/ui/thinlto
diff options
context:
space:
mode:
authorAriel Ben-Yehuda <ariel.byd@gmail.com>2019-01-05 16:19:34 +0200
committerAriel Ben-Yehuda <ariel.byd@gmail.com>2019-01-13 19:44:28 +0200
commitde6566ce391478c5c483fed98eaf6e3c37f4dab9 (patch)
tree0a401fb9ef5134515175d136f7c38d8386480f7d /src/test/ui/thinlto
parent1c561d9b55aabc7df484f8faba24430421aee998 (diff)
downloadrust-de6566ce391478c5c483fed98eaf6e3c37f4dab9.tar.gz
rust-de6566ce391478c5c483fed98eaf6e3c37f4dab9.zip
forbid manually impl'ing one of an object type's marker traits
This shouldn't break compatibility for crates that do not use
`feature(optin_builtin_traits)`, because as the test shows, it is
only possible to impl a marker trait for a trait object in the crate the
marker trait is defined in, which must define
`feature(optin_builtin_traits)`.

Fixes #56934
Diffstat (limited to 'src/test/ui/thinlto')
0 files changed, 0 insertions, 0 deletions